**Medium Voltage Industrial Electric Boiler Market Boiler Type Insights  **

The Medium Voltage Industrial Electric Boiler Market is experiencing a steady upward trajectory, driven by increasing demand for efficient heating solution technologies across various industries. In 2023, the market was valued at 2.12 USD Billion. This growth trend is bolstered by the rising focus on sustainability and energy efficiency, pushing industries to shift towards electric boilers as they align with modern energy policies. Among the various types of boilers, Electric Steam Boilers hold a significant market share, valued at 0.84 USD Billion in 2023 and expected to reach 1.37 USD Billion by 2032.

Their importance stems from their ability to provide efficient steam generation for production processes, making them a preferred choice in pharmaceuticals, food processing, and chemical manufacturing. Meanwhile, Electric Hot Water Boilers are also gaining traction, valued at 0.67 USD Billion in 2023, with a forecast to grow to 1.13 USD Billion by 2032. They serve a critical role in applications requiring hot water for heating systems, further exemplifying the shift towards electric solutions that are more environmentally friendly.

Additionally, Electric Thermal Oil Heaters represent a smaller but noteworthy segment, valued at 0.61 USD Billion in 2023, with projections reaching 1.0 USD Billion by 2032.

Their capabilities in providing precise temperature control in processes such as plastic manufacturing highlight their significance in specialty applications. The market segmentation clearly indicates that Electric Steam Boilers dominate due to their extensive applicability and efficiency, while Electric Hot Water Boilers continue to show robust growth in various industries. Electric Thermal Oil Heaters, although the smallest segment, offer specialized advantages that cater to specific sectors. **Medium Voltage Industrial Electric Boiler Market Regional Insights **

The Medium Voltage Industrial Electric Boiler Market showcases a diverse regional landscape with varying valuations and growth potential. In 2023, North America holds a significant position, valued at 0.75 USD Billion, reflecting its robust industrial infrastructure and electricity demand. Europe closely follows, with a valuation of 0.65 USD Billion, driven by a strong regulatory focus on cleaner technologies. Asia-Pacific, valued at 0.5 USD Billion, is essential due to its rapid industrialization and increasing energy efficiency initiatives, indicating substantial growth opportunities.

The Middle East and Africa represent a smaller yet emerging market, with a valuation of 0.1 USD Billion in 2023, suggesting potential growth as industrial sectors expand. South America, valued at 0.12 USD Billion, demonstrates early-stage development, emphasizing the importance of leveraging renewable energy sources. Electric Steam Boilers (Dominant) vs. Electric Hot Water Boilers (Emerging)

Electric [Steam Boilers](https://www.marketresearchfuture.com/reports/steam-boiler-market-6972) are characterized by their ability to provide high-efficiency steam generation, making them a dominant choice among industries requiring reliable steam supply for mechanical processes or heating. Their robust design and efficiency are favored in applications like sterilization in [food processing](https://www.marketresearchfuture.com/reports/food-processing-market-8588) and powering turbines in large plants. In contrast, Electric Hot [Water Boilers](https://www.marketresearchfuture.com/reports/water-boiler-market-22238) are emerging as a popular choice due to their rapid heating capabilities and lower operational costs, highlighting preferences for flexible systems that allow quick adjustments to fluctuating demands in various facilities. The growth in this segment stems from its utility in sectors such as commercial heating and district heating applications, where users demand high efficiency and low emissions.
